  • CVE-2022-3157HigDec 16, 2022
    risk 0.56cvss 8.6epss 0.01

    A vulnerability exists in the Rockwell Automation controllers that allows a malformed CIP request to cause a major non-recoverable fault (MNRF) and a denial-of-service condition (DOS).

  • CVE-2024-5659MedJun 14, 2024
    risk 0.42cvss 6.5epss 0.00
